1st Test: India 110/2 at stumps on Day 2

Virender Sehwag,Mitchell Johnson,Zaheer Khan,Mahendra Singh Dhoni,Shane Watson


MOHALI: India rode on Virender Sehwag's record-equalling half-century to reach 110/2 in their first innings in reply to Australia's 428 in the opening Test on Saturday.

The Indian opener scored a blazing 59 off 54 balls with 10 fours in the final session after Australian wicketkeeper Tim Paine (92) had missed out on a maiden Test hundred.

Sehwag equalled the record of scoring a 50 or more in 11 consecutive Tests. West Indies' Viv Richards and Indian Gautam Gambhir are the other batsmen to have achieved the feat.
